Description of Course
Modern computer software can run without specific knowledge of the underlying components of
the physical machine. For instance, a program such as Microsoft Word can run on computers with
varying amounts of RAM and can print a document without needing to know the make and model
of the target printer. Physical resources such as memory and peripheral hardware are managed
by the computer’s Operating System software. This course examines the abstractions that an
Operating System provides to user-level software, and how to most efficiently allocate resources
between competing programs. Specifically, we will examine how to share and manage the CPU,
memory, persistent storage, I/O devices, and communications.
Description from the course catalog:
Concepts of modern operating systems; concurrent processes; process synchronization and
communication; resource allocation; kernels; deadlock; memory management; file systems

Course Objectives
This course is intended to introduce the fundamental concepts that modern operating systems
use to manage the physical computer. Beyond the concepts introduced in lecture, course projects
will take one such operating system, Linux, and examine source code. Students will be asked to
implement additional features into the core of the operating system, known as the kernel.
Expected Learning Outcomes
By the end of the course, students will be able to:
Explain the fundamental challenges of resource management
Motivate and use various data structures and algorithms with which to solve those challenges
Weigh the advantages and disadvantages of the different management schemes/algorithms
Modify the Linux kernel and write userspace programs to demonstrate mastery of those
techniques
